Angular, React, and Vue have reigned as the major contenders for the title of "the best JavaScript UI frontend framework" for quite a while. Which one the winner depends on who you ask, and what kind of application you want to build. Each one comes with its own unique set of features, use-cases, target audiences, and general philosophies of how frontend coding should be done. Frontend development teams all over the world are using Angular, React, Vue, and Svelte (the new kid on the block). Some of your favorite and most well-known apps are made with these frameworks, like Netflix, Google, and GitLab...
